2. Tomatoes are very rich in natural antioxidants, including vitamin C and lycopene. Everyone is very familiar with vitamin C, which can prevent colds and treat scurvy. What about lycopene? It is a natural pigment that makes tomatoes red. Its effect on us is very similar to that of carotene. It is a very strong antioxidant that can resist oxidative damage and protect the vascular endothelium. The higher the lycopene content in our body's plasma, the lower the incidence of coronary heart disease will be. Lycopene also has anti-cancer and cancer prevention effects. Friends who have higher levels of lycopene in their serum have a lower rate of developing gastric cancer and digestive tract cancer.

3. If you cook tomatoes before eating them, you can increase the concentration of lycopene in your blood. This is because high temperature will destroy the cell walls of tomato cells and increase the release of lycopene. In addition, if peanut oil, salad oil and other oils are used in the cooking process, it will also help the release of lycopene and fully exert its antioxidant effect.

4. There are pros and cons. If you heat the tomatoes, the vitamin C in them will be lost. However, the overall nutritional value of eating them cooked is still higher than eating them raw.
